Berm Maintenance:
Over the next few weeks, we’ll be notifying homeowners who need to take care of the berms on their property. If you receive a letter, please refresh the pine straw and remove any w**ds or plants that weren’t part of the original landscaping. Once completed, please send us a quick photo so we can mark it as done.
The Board knows berm maintenance can be a sensitive topic, and we appreciate everyone’s efforts in keeping them well cared for. At this time, the Board will not be making changes to the governing documents to add additional berms to HOA maintenance, so we truly appreciate your cooperation in helping keep the community looking its best.
If you are interested in changing landscaping on the berm behind your home, it needs to continue to have pine straw, but the landscaping can be changed. Please ensure you submit a modification request with your desired landscape plans for approval.
Lawn Care Reminders:
Please mow your grass at least once a week, weather permitting.
Keep your lawn free of w**ds and overgrowth.
If you use w**d treatments and put out a lawn sign, please remove it within 48 hours.
Other Reminders:
Trashcans must be stored in the garage or behind your home, out of view from the street.
Landscape beds should be refreshed with pine straw at least 2 times per year and kept free of w**ds or grass overgrowth. If your Pine straw is faded, grey, or you see exposed dirt, please have your Pine straw refreshed.
